I'm not sure what you consider low priced cameras. I have Browning Strike Force cameras and I'm really happy with them. They were under $150.00 each.

Before that I had two Stealth Cam delta 8 cameras. pure junk. I use them for display these days. That's all they were good for, right out of the box.

To keep them from being stolen, first, find a better mount then the straps provided, those straps are the #1 cause of cameras being stolen.
They are a 360 degree advertisement that there is a camera on that tree.
Second, set your cameras out of the line of sight, and screened by at least some vegetation if possible.

They won't steal what they don't see.
